La Palma is located in Orange County, California, in the Southern California region. This city offers a suburban lifestyle with a warm Mediterranean climate, making it appealing for families and singles alike, though it can be relatively expensive compared to other areas in the region. La Palma is known for its excellent schools and parks, making it a great choice for families, while its proximity to larger cities provides plenty of entertainment options for singles.

Is 

La Palma

California

 an Affordable Place to Work as a Nurse in the US?

In La Palma, CA, the average monthly household expenses typically amount to around $3,500. This includes costs for housing, utilities, food, transportation, and healthcare. Housing is the largest expense, driven by the city's relatively high real estate prices and rental rates.
